Almond Hot Chocolate With Whipped Cream.

Ingredients: (one mug)

300ml Semi skimmed milk.

45g 70% Dark chocolate.

50ml Extra thick whipping cream.

1 Heaped tsp smooth almond butter.

2tbsp Sugar.

Method:

  1. Whip the cream with 1tbsp of sugar until it forms stiff peaks. Best to use an electronic mixer for this job. Put it to one side until your drink is done.
  2. Place the milk in your mug. (Pick a large, microwave safe mug)
  3. Break 40g of the chocolate into small pieces and add to the milk.
  4. Microwave on full power for 2 minutes. Do this in 30 second intervals, stirring each time. DO NOT forget to take your spoon out of the cup each time it goes back into the microwave. Add on 30 seconds more if the milk isn’t hot enough.
  5. Stir in the almond butter and the rest of the sugar until the almond butter melts.
  6. Spoon your whipped cream on top (it’s been a really hot day so mine went flat right away) and using a cheese grater, grate the last bit of chocolate over the cream.
